In March, Samsung officially unveiled the Galaxy A35 and A55 mid-range smartphone duo, and according to the latest report from US tech site GSM Arena, unlike the A55’s unfortunate fate, Samsung has decided to bring the A35 to the US.

Users in the country can now place orders at Samsung’s own online store as well as major carriers and retailers such as Amazon.

The final issue that American users are concerned about is the price and configuration options – it is known that to own a Samsung Galaxy A35, they will have to pay $399.99 and can choose between 2 colors: Awesome Navy and Awesome Lilac.

It is known that the A35 version sold in the US has a 6.6-inch 1080×2340 120 Hz Super AMOLED screen with a maximum brightness of 1,000 nits, Exynos 1380 SoC chip, 6 GB RAM, 128 GB of internal memory, 3 rear camera cluster (50 MP main, 8 MP ultra-wide, 5 MP macro), 13 MP selfie camera and 5,000 mAh battery supporting 25W wired charging.

The Galaxy A35 runs One UI 6.1 operating system customized from Android 14.

According to the comments in the related article by GSM Arena, it should be noted that the aforementioned price of $399.99 does not include taxes and fees – which increase the total amount that American users have to pay to approximately $500 to $550.

In comparison, Vietnamese users can own the A35 with a discounted price of VND 8,789,500 (from VND 9,289,500 according to Samsung.com/vn), equivalent to approximately $345.5 and are entitled to an additional VND 100,000 ($3.93) discount if they participate in the GALAXYWEEK program.

In addition, they can also purchase additional Galaxy Buds FE headphones for VND 1,690,000 / $66.43 (discounted by VND 300,000) along with a number of other discount options for the 25W charger, Galaxy Buds2 Pro headphones, Galaxy Watch6 (Bluetooth, 40mm)…

If they participate in the “old for new” program, Vietnamese users will also receive a promotion of up to VND 4,200,000 – which is equivalent to approximately $165.09, and this amount is higher than the similar program in the US.

In terms of hardware, users can choose from 3 colors: Ice Blue, Navy Blue and Lemon Yellow – compared to the 2 options of Navy Blue and Lilac Purple for Americans.

Another “highlight” is that while other parameters such as screen, camera, battery are similar, the A35 in the US only has 6GB RAM, while in Vietnam it is 8GB.

It is known that some retail agents in Vietnam are listing the VAT-inclusive price of the Samsung Galaxy A35 as VND 7,990,000 (for all 3 color options), equivalent to $314.07.
